    With Nexen Being Reviewed, Canada Needs Oil Links to Asia

    Canada should build oil and gas links to Asia as the government reviews Cnooc Ltd. (883)’s bid for Nexen Inc. (NXY), said Jim Prentice, vice chairman of Canadian Imperial Bank of Commerce and an ex-industry minister.

    As quoted in market news:

    Canada is right now aggressively engaged in diversifying its energy markets with an eye to Asia. Saying ‘no thanks’ to the largest new market opportunity, namely China, would be patently unwise.
